Sunny and Bobby to mark Dharmendra’s 90th birthday at farmhouse

Sunny Deol and Bobby Deol to mark Dharmendra’s 90th birthday at farmhouse, fans invited to join

Sunny and Bobby Deol will honour their late father Dharmendra on his 90th birth anniversary at his Khandala farmhouse. The family plans to open the gates for fans to pay tribute. Dharmendra, who passed away on November 24 at 89, was cremated in Mumbai, followed by a memorial attended by Bollywood stars.

Just days before turning 90, Bollywood’s beloved legend Dharmendra bid farewell on November 24. To honour his memory, his sons Sunny Deol and Bobby Deol are set to gather with their families at his Khandala farmhouse. The day will be marked with love and remembrance as they open the doors to fans, giving them a chance to pay tribute to the iconic star’s remarkable journey. The remembrance follows a quiet, private funeral held by the family.

Deol family to open farmhouse gates to fans

According to Hindustan Times, Sunny and Bobby Deol, along with the rest of the family, have decided to transform Dharmendra’s 90th birth anniversary into a tribute to his legacy. The family will visit his farmhouse in Khandala. In fact, the family has decided to open the gates of the farmhouse to the public. While discussing their plans, they realised that many fans wished they had the chance to meet or see Dharmendra one last time. That’s why they’ve decided to open the farmhouse gates for fans who want to come, pay their respects, and meet the family. The family will also meet the fans at the farmhouse.

Preparations underway for the special day

Reportedly, the preparations are already underway, with details and arrangements currently being finalised. It’s not that they’ve organised a special fan event or anything, but they have opened the doors for people who want to come in and honour their father’s legacy. As for arranging transport, they may consider it since the route to the farmhouse isn’t easily accessible to everyone. However, that will depend on how many people plan to attend, which isn’t confirmed yet.

Final rites performed in Haridwar

Early Wednesday, Sunny Deol, his brother Bobby, and Sunny’s son Karan Deol paid their final respects by immersing Dharmendra’s ashes in the sacred waters of the Ganga at Har Ki Pauri, Haridwar.

Remembering the actor’s final days

Dharmendra breathed his last on November 24, at the age of 89. He had been ailing for a while and was admitted to Mumbai’s Breach Candy Hospital on November 10 before being discharged to recover at home. His final rites were performed a day later, on November 25, in Mumbai, with his family and colleagues from the film industry in attendance. On November 27, the Deol family organised a memorial service titled Celebration of Life, where several stars including Shah Rukh Khan, Salman Khan, Rekha, and Aishwarya Rai came to pay their respects. That same day, his wife Hema Malini held a separate prayer meet at her residence in Mumbai in memory of her late husband.

Family and legacy

Veteran actor Dharmendra was first married to Prakash Kaur in 1954, and the couple has four children — Sunny, Bobby, Vijeta, and Ajeeta. Later, he tied the knot with Hema Malini, with whom he has two daughters, Esha and Ahana. Go to Source
